Bourbon Chicken

Reviewed: Feb. 12, 2008
I added more brown sugar and less bourbon (I used Jack Daniels). I used fresh onion and cooked the chicken on the stove with olive oil. I removed the cooked chicken and kept it warm in the oven. I added the marinade to the pan in which I cooked the chicken. I thickened it with cornstarch water. Served over rice with green beans on the side. It was a hit, but only because I read all the other reviews and modified the original recipe accordingly.

Oatmeal Lace Cookies

Reviewed: Dec. 14, 2007
Very good. Just like a recipe I ate years ago. (Make a sandwich out of two cookies with icing). I tried using dry parchment paper for the first batch and they stuck. After that I used the bare cookie sheet and a thin spatula to get them off the sheet. Timing is important when getting them off the sheet. After a couple trys you get the hang of it.
